    Mini Goals Got Auntrillia to 58 and she's gone through the Dark Portal. It was very exciting. I didn't know how to get there, I felt stupid asking because everyone seeemed to know. For those that don't know, you can fly to Swamp of Sorrows, either from Undercity or Camp Gromgol into Stonard, then go south into the Blasted Land and follow the road all the way down until it splits, take the right hand fork. After you go a little bit further, you will hear and see the thunder and lightening from the Dark Portal. Grab the quest from the guy with the gold exclamation point over his head and then charge through. What else has been going on. Disparity between alts and how to deal with it. To explain Grinding Rep - Some quests require you to "make nice" with a certain group.  For instance I needed to get to Winterspring.  The only way to get to Winterspring is through a tunnel that is full of Timbermaw Furbolgs but if I kill of a bunch of their enemies, Deadwood and Winterfall Furbolgs they will like me and eventually I can at least run through their tunnels without them killing me.  But there's another quest I need to actually be able to talk to these
